need suggestions on extra protection at DE's

Had an interesting experience at a recent DE that is making me rethink using the Boxster in it's standard configuration--standard hoops, no BK extension or hardtop--for track day use.

Since it's used on the street I don't think a cage will cut it but am open to other suggestions for improved rollover protection.

thanks for any help.

I added the BK bar last year. I don't love it but a cage is not an option for me right now. Some groups require the BK here and others do not. Just a personal choice for me as I have been in a rollover before and didn't care for it. I am also staying with a three point belt to allow for some upper torso movement and freedom to duck if needed. Airbags are still armed. Safety is a very personal choice for every driver.
